Microstrip patch antenna is sophisticated in morphology. To intensification the antenna composition, genetic algorithm is capitalize. Genetic algorithm is united to Matlab software and correlated for the antenna. In view of this dissertation circular patch antenna is capitalize and optimized for the assist of the genetic algorithm that assist in upgrade the bandwidth of the antenna. The accuracy and suitability of this method is untangle by optimizing the some criterion of the Microstrip patch antenna to obtain the bandwidth value of 19%.
